APD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

1,259 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Air Products & Chemicals (APD)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$43.5B — up 5.9% from $41.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 182 funds opened new APD positions and 55 closed out — a net gain of 127 holders — while 417 added to existing stakes and 431 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$354M. The largest seller was Barrow, Hanley, Mewhinney & Strauss, cutting an estimated $755M.
